#7b061f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7b061f is composed of 48.2% red, 2.4% green and 12.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 95.1% magenta, 74.8% yellow and 51.8% black. It has a hue angle of 347.2 degrees, a saturation of 90.7% and a lightness of 25.3%. #7b061f color hex could be obtained by blending #f60c3e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

#7b061f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7b061f has RGB values of R:123, G:6, B:31 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.95, Y:0.75, K:0.52. Its decimal value is 8062495.
